Leap Health partners with self-funded employers and health plans to transform how specialty drug and infusion care are delivered and financed—reducing costs while improving the experience for patients who rely on these life-sustaining therapies.
Infusions make up nearly 10% of total healthcare spend and are the fastest-growing cost category for employers and payers. Leap Health tackles this challenge through transparent drug pricing, intelligent site-of-care management, and a national network of high-quality infusion providers.
Our model eliminates hidden markups and delivers claims-validated savings averaging $3 million per 10,000 members each year. Each patient we serve generates an immediate ROI through lower costs, better access, and improved care.
